Genesis Breyer P-Orridge, Despot, Miho Hatori & more part of Queens Museum's "Becoming New Objects" concert series

The Queens Museum’s ‘Queens International‘ biennial happens this year and as part of it, there will be a concert series called “Becoming New Objects” that is presented in conjunction with Ridgewood venue Trans-Pecos. These experimental music events will run April 11 – July 31, rotating between Trans-Pecos, the Queens Museum in Flushing Meadows Corona Park, […]

Psychic TV releasing their PTV3-era catalog digitally, playing two-night celebration at Trans-Pecos

Psychic TV are releasing their entire PTV3 catalog of albums and singles digitally through “the usual outlets” on January 22. Included with this is a new mixtape titled Fishscales Falling: A Smogasbord Ov Delights featuring live recordings, demos, outtakes and new material from 2003 to the present…
